Nova 100’s Jase & Lauren Go Global with Ultimate Californian Adventure
Nova 100 Melbourne Breakfast hosts Jase Hawkins, Lauren Phillips and Clint Stanaway are taking Jase & Lauren global, broadcasting from California as part of an exciting on-air promotion with Visit California and Qantas giving listeners the chance to win the ultimate California getaway.
The team will take the show on the road across some of California’s most iconic locations, sharing the adventure with listeners through live broadcasts and exclusive behind-the-scenes content direct from the Golden State - and giving listeners an insider’s look at the incredible prize up for grabs.
From the vibrant energy of Los Angeles to the stunning landscapes of Palm Springs and Joshua Tree, the team will showcase the very best of the Golden State, culminating in coverage from one of the world’s biggest sporting events, the Super Bowl in San Francisco.

The major prize, to be given away on Friday 13 February, includes four return flights from Melbourne to California and a $10,000 Qantas Hotels voucher.
